The phrase "are not only contributed" is not correct as it is incomplete and lacks a clear subject or context.
It can be used in a sentence that discusses contributions, typically in a comparative structure, but it needs to be part of a larger phrase to be meaningful.
Example: "These resources are not only contributed by the team but also funded by external partners."
Alternatives: "are not solely provided" or "are not just supplied".
